Equine Assisted Therapy
Little Blessings Veteran and Community Outreach of Temperance, Michigan is a non-profit organization established in 2018. We provide an extensive 50-week Equine Assisted Program for post-service Veterans struggling with Military Sexual Trauma (MST), PTSD and civilian integration. We use the globally recognized Equine Assisted Growth and Learning Association (EAGALA) program where certified mental health professionals, equine specialists, and intuitive horse behaviors provide a "safe space" for veterans to determine their own future paths forward.
